take out the spark spugs and crank the engine over until you pump all the water out of the combustion chamber......spray some starting fluid in where the spark plugs go...put your spark plugs back in and see if it will fire back up. This is considering you only hydrolocked the motor by sucking water in through the intake....hope this helps

Is a engine good if it is flooded by water?

Probably not. The engine would need to be completely disassembled, and the parts cleaned and properly oiled. Some components such as gaskets or electronics can be ruined when immersed in water. If the engine was in water for some time, or taken out of the water and left to sit for a while, some components may have rusted, which can cause them to be ruined. In general, it's cheaper to replace the engine than it is to pay someone else to strip it down and rebuild it. If you're capable of doing that work yourself, then it may be cheaper to rebuild it, but the time and effort will be substantial.

What would cause a engine to start knocking after it's driven through high water?

Connecting rods that are bent. Either way, you are looking probably at an engine rebuild at best, possibly and more likely an engine replacement.
